A borrowing base certificate looks like a one page summary. It is not. Behind the eligible collateral figure sits a stack of exclusion tests that have to be applied line by line against an AR aging that can run thousands of invoices, and almost every ABL shop in the country still applies them in Excel. That spreadsheet decides how much a borrower can draw this week.
The tests themselves are standard across the industry. Past dues, cross-aging, concentration limits, contra offsets, COD accounts, foreign receivables and federal receivables account for most of what gets held ineligible on a typical facility. What is not standard is the data going in. The aging arrives as a PDF from one borrower, a printout from a legacy ERP from the next, and a spreadsheet with merged cells from the third. Someone has to turn all three into a clean customer level table before a single eligibility rule can run.
That is the part software should be doing, and it is the part most ABL platforms assume is already done. The formula is simple and the inputs are not. Eligible accounts receivable multiplied by the AR advance rate, plus eligible inventory multiplied by the inventory advance rate, minus reserves, capped by the facility commitment. AR advance rates commonly sit in the 80 to 85 percent range and inventory well below that, because inventory is harder to liquidate. The number that moves week to week is not the advance rate, it is the word eligible. Take a $4,000,000 gross aging, hold $600,000 ineligible across the seven tests, apply an 85 percent advance rate to the remaining $3,400,000 and the borrower has $2,890,000 of availability before reserves. Get the ineligibles wrong by ten percent of the aging and you have misstated availability by roughly $340,000 in either direction. That is the whole reason this calculation is policed.
Past dues come first: invoices unpaid beyond a reasonable window, commonly defined as three times the standard customer terms or 60 days past the due date, so a Net 30 invoice goes ineligible around 90 days from invoice date. Cross-aged ineligibles knock out the rest of a customer balance when a set share of that customer is already past due, 20 percent being the common trigger. Concentration limits hold the excess over a per customer cap. Payable contra offsets exclude customers who are also vendors, at the lower of the payable or the otherwise eligible amount, because in a liquidation they will net the two. COD and cash accounts are excluded because a customer with no credit terms should not be carrying a balance at all. Foreign accounts domiciled outside the United States are excluded where UCC filings and US enforcement do not reach them. Federal accounts are excluded unless the borrower has complied with the Assignment of Claims Act, since without it the government can pay the borrower directly and your lien never touches the cash.
A concentration limit caps how much of the eligible collateral any single account debtor may represent, most commonly at 20 percent, sometimes tightened to 10 or 15 percent for weaker credits and loosened to 25 or 30 percent for investment grade debtors named specifically in the agreement. The mechanics matter: the cap applies to the excess, not the customer. If one debtor is 34 percent of a $4,000,000 aging under a 20 percent cap, you hold the 14 percent excess ineligible, roughly $560,000, and the first 20 percent stays eligible. The trap is that the cap is computed against a denominator that is itself changing. Every other exclusion test shrinks the eligible pool, which raises every remaining customer as a percentage of it, which can push a second debtor over the cap. Run the tests in the wrong order and the answer is wrong.
Factors and invoice finance providers use the same idea under a different name. A debtor concentration limit is the ceiling a factor sets on any one of the client's customers as a share of the funded ledger, and it is usually stricter than a bank ABL cap because the factor is buying specific invoices rather than lending against a revolving pool. Many facilities run a general cap with named exceptions for large, well rated debtors. The commercial reason is blunt: if a client sells 60 percent of its output to one buyer and that buyer stops paying, the client's ability to survive and the collateral both fail at the same moment. The limit is not really about collectability of the invoice, it is about correlated failure.
Dilution is the share of gross receivables that never converts to cash: credit memos, returns, allowances, discounts, short pays and write offs. It is measured as credits and non cash reductions over gross sales, usually on a rolling twelve month basis, and it is the single most watched number in an ABL field exam. Many agreements set a dilution reserve that scales as measured dilution rises above an agreed baseline, which pulls availability down independently of the aging. Reserves for rent in landlord states, accrued taxes, unpaid wages and the like sit on top. None of this appears in the aging file itself, which is exactly why a certificate that is arithmetically perfect can still overstate what the collateral is worth.
Every eligibility rule assumes one thing: a clean, customer level, bucketed aging. That assumption fails at the intake step more often than anywhere else in the process. Borrower agings arrive as scanned PDFs, exports from ERP systems that stopped being supported a decade ago, spreadsheets with subtotal rows mixed into the data, and agings whose bucket boundaries do not match the ones in your credit agreement. LenderAnalyzer reads those files and returns a structured table: customer, invoice, date, due date, amount and aging bucket, plus the financial statements, tax returns and bank statements that sit alongside the collateral analysis. It rebuilds the aging so your eligibility rules, whether they live in a monitoring platform or in your own spreadsheet, are running against data somebody did not retype at 11pm.
LenderAnalyzer is a document analysis layer, not an ABL monitoring platform. It does not hold your credit agreement rules, does not maintain a daily availability ledger, does not run a borrower portal for certificate submission, and does not replace ABLSoft, Covaleyo or a comparable collateral monitoring system if that is what you need. What it replaces is the manual work of turning borrower paper into usable data before those systems can do anything with it. Plenty of ABL teams run both, and plenty of smaller shops that keep the borrowing base in Excel simply need the aging and the financials read accurately and fast.
A borrowing base certificate is prepared by the borrower. That single fact is why field exams exist. The certificate says what the borrower says the collateral is, and the exam tests it: invoice tracing to proof of delivery, confirmation of a sample of balances, reconciliation of the aging to the general ledger and the sales journal, and measurement of actual dilution against what the borrower reported. Most facilities run exams quarterly to annually depending on facility size and credit quality, with more frequent exams on stressed credits. Software that reads documents shortens exam prep considerably, because the reconciliation between the aging, the financials and the bank statements can be built before the examiner is on site. It does not remove the exam.

A debtor concentration limit caps how much of the funded receivables pool any single customer may represent, most commonly at 20 percent of eligible collateral. Anything above the cap is held ineligible and does not generate availability. The purpose is not doubt about that one invoice, it is that a borrower dependent on one buyer fails at the same moment the collateral does.
It is the same test stated from the collateral side: the maximum share of eligible accounts receivable that may come from one account debtor, typically 20 percent, sometimes 10 to 15 percent for weaker debtors and 25 to 30 percent for named investment grade names. The excess over the cap is excluded from the borrowing base. The customer stays a customer, the balance above the cap just stops counting as collateral.
Ineligibles are receivables or inventory a lender will not count toward the borrowing base because they are too risky or too hard to enforce. The standard AR categories are past dues, cross-aged balances, over concentrations, payable contra offsets, COD and cash accounts, foreign receivables and federal receivables without Assignment of Claims Act compliance. Gross collateral minus ineligibles equals eligible collateral, which is what the advance rate is applied to.
Start with the gross AR aging and gross inventory. Apply each exclusion test to get eligible collateral, multiply eligible AR by the AR advance rate, commonly 80 to 85 percent, add eligible inventory at its lower advance rate, then subtract reserves for dilution, rent, taxes and anything else the agreement specifies. The result is availability, capped by the facility commitment.
Cross-aging is the rule that makes an entire customer balance ineligible once a set share of that customer is already past due, commonly 20 percent. If a customer owes $200,000 and $45,000 of it is past the eligibility window, the whole $200,000 goes ineligible, not the $45,000. The logic is that a customer who is not paying part of the balance is a collection problem across the whole balance.
A borrowing base certificate is prepared by the borrower and submitted on the frequency the credit agreement sets, most often monthly and weekly or daily on actively monitored facilities. It typically requires the gross aging, a schedule of each ineligible category with amounts, gross and eligible collateral, the advance rate calculation, reserves, outstanding loan balance, resulting availability, and an officer certification that the figures are accurate.
Eligibility tests are the specific written conditions in the credit agreement that a receivable or unit of inventory must pass to count as collateral. They cover aging, cross-aging, concentration, contra relationships, debtor domicile, government debtors, disputed and consigned items, and the borrower's lien position. They are facility specific, which is why two lenders can look at the same aging and produce different eligible balances.
No. The certificate is borrower prepared, so an independent exam still has to trace invoices to proof of delivery, confirm balances, reconcile the aging to the general ledger and measure actual dilution. Software shortens exam preparation because the aging, financials and bank statements are already reconciled into structured data, but the verification step remains a separate exercise.
